お知らせ • Feb 06Zip US Expands Flexible Payment Options with Launch of Pay in 2Zip Co Limited announced the launch of Pay in 2, a new payment option that allows consumers to split a purchase into two installments paid over two weeks. Pay in 2 offers customers more control and flexibility to choose the payment plan that works best for them, making everyday purchases more manageable. While Zip's Pay in 4 offering has helped millions of customers manage larger purchases over six weeks, Pay in 2 is designed to help manage cash flow and everyday spending within a single billing cycle. The launch of Pay in 2 follows a recent pilot that highlighted strong demand for a shorter installment option designed for everyday spending. Notably, 95% of surveyed participants said they would use Pay in 2 again, with future use centered on everyday needs like groceries and bills. Shareholder dilution occurs when there is an increase in the number of shares on issue that is not proportionally distributed between all shareholders. Often due to the company raising equity capital or some options being converted into stock. All else being equal, if there are more shares outstanding then each existing share will be entitled to a lower proportion of the company's total earnings, thus reducing earnings per share (EPS). While dilution might not always result in lower EPS (like if the company is using the capital to fund an EPS accretive acquisition) in a lot cases it does, along with lower dividends per share and less voting power at shareholder meetings. お知らせ • Sep 18Zip Co Limited Announces CFO ChangesZip Co Limited announced the appointment of Gordon Bell as Group Chief Financial Officer (CFO), following an orderly succession planning process. After almost seven years as CFO at Zip, Martin Brooke will step down from his role on 29 September 2023 and Mr. Bell will formally commence as Zip Group CFO on 2 October 2023, after an initial hand-over period with Mr. Brooke. Mr. Brooke will remain available to the company for a period of time to ensure a smooth transition. Mr. Bell is a highly credentialed financial executive with more than 25 years' experience in financial services, capital markets and senior funding and liquidity roles. He spent seven years at Westpac in roles including as the General Manager Group Finance, Chief Financial Officer of the Business Division and as a Managing Director in Group Treasury. Prior to this, he spent 10 years with the Barclays Group in various roles including Managing Director and Treasurer, Asia Pacific, and as the Chief Financial Officer Officer for Japan, Greater China and Australia. Gordon started his career at KPMG in the audit and advisory division, based in Sydney and London.
